The first medical group, The Permanente Medical Group (TPMG), formed in 1948 in Northern California, is one of the largest doctors groups in the United States with 11,225 medical professionals and 186 locations at the beginning of 2023. Permanente physicians become stockholders in TPMG after three years at the company.

July 21, 1945. The Permanente Health Plan opens to the public. Industrialist Henry J. Kaiser partnered closely with founding physician Sidney R. Garfield, MD, to open their proven system of prepaid care to the public in Northern California.
Founded in 1945, Kaiser Permanente Northern California, headquartered in Oakland, comprises: Kaiser Foundation Health Plan, Inc. Kaiser Foundation Hospitals; The Permanente Medical Group, Inc., a physician group practice
